Abstract
Methods and structures provide an electrostatic discharge (ESD) indicator including an electric field sensitive material configured to undergo a specific color change in response to an electric field. An exposure of the structure to an ESD can be visually determined via the specific color change of the ESD indicator.

12. A structure comprising:
-
an object; and an electrostatic discharge (ESD) indicator comprised of an electric field sensitive material, wherein; the ESD indicator is a coating attached to a surface of the object; the ESD indicator is configured to change into one of a plurality of predetermined colors corresponding, respectively, to a plurality of predetermined electric field strength ranges, locations, directions and durations of an ESD event; and the electric field sensitive material is composed of one of;
(i) a single electrochromistic material configured to vary between multiple different colors corresponding to the plurality of predetermined electric field strength ranges; and
(ii) multiple variations of an electrochromistic material where each variation is tuned to produce a different color corresponding to the plurality of predetermined electric field strength ranges. - View Dependent Claims (13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18, 19)
